Ejemplo n.º 1
0
 public function buildTask()
 {
     $messageCollector = new MessageCollector();
     $pdo = Database::connect();
     $dao = new TaskDAO($pdo);
     $repository = new TaskRepository();
     $repository->setDAO($dao);
     $task = new Task();
     $task->setMessageCollector($messageCollector);
     $task->setRepository($repository);
     return $task;
 }
Ejemplo n.º 2
0
 public function findById(Task $task)
 {
     return $this->dao->findById($task->getId()->value());
 }